"Lookin' at Me" was the third and final single released from Mase's debut album, Harlem World. The song was produced by The Neptunes and featured Puff Daddy. The single was yet another success for Mase, becoming his third consecutive top 10 hit, peaking at #8 on the Billboard Hot 100, and was certified gold on August 17, 1998. The song was paired with "24 Hrs. to Live", which featured Black Rob, DMX and The LOX. Promotional music videos were released for both "Lookin' at Me" and "24 Hrs. to Live." Kanye West's 2012 song "Cold" uses some of the lyrics from "Lookin' at Me"
